UNITED STATES
                       SECURITIES AND EXCHANGE COMMISSION
                            Washington, D.C.  20549

                                    Form 13F

                              Form 13F COVER PAGE

Report for the Calendar Year or Quarter Ended: September 30, 2009

Check here if Amendment [  ]; Amendment Number:
This Amendment (Check only one.): [  ] is a restatement.
                                  [  ] adds new holdings entries.

Institutional Investment Manager Filing this Report:

Name:    Christopher Weil & Company, Inc.
Address: 12555 High Bluff Drive #180
         San Diego, CA  92130

13F File Number:  28-11295

The institutional investment manager filing this report and the person by whom
it is signed hereby represent that the person signing the report is authorized
to submit it, that all information contained herein is true, correct and
complete, and that it is understood that all required items, statements,
schedules, lists, and tables, are considered integral parts of this form.

Person Signing this Report on Behalf of Reporting Manager:

Name:      John Wells
Title:     President & CEO
Phone:     858-704-1444

Signature, Place, and Date of Signing:

      /s/  John Wells     San Diego, CA     November 13, 2009

Report Type (Check only one.):

[ X]         13F HOLDINGS REPORT.

[  ]         13F NOTICE.

[  ]         13F COMBINATION REPORT.

<PAGE>

                              FORM 13F SUMMARY PAGE

Report Summary:

Number of Other Included Managers:         0

Form13F Information Table Entry Total:     94

Form13F Information Table Value Total:     $101,972 (thousands)

List of Other Included Managers:

Provide a numbered list of the name(s) and Form 13F file number(s) of all
institutional managers with respect to which this report is filed, other
than the manager filing this report.

NONE

<PAGE>

<TABLE>                       <C>             <C>
                                                     FORM 13F INFORMATION TABLE
                                                             VALUE  SHARES/ SH/ PUT/ INVSTMT  OTHER            VOTING AUTHORITY
NAME OF ISSUER                 TITLE OF CLASS   CUSIP     (x$1000)  PRN AMT PRN CALL DSCRETN MANAGERS         SOLE   SHARED     NONE
------------------------------ ---------------- --------- -------- -------- --- ---- ------- ------------ -------- -------- --------
1ST PACIFIC BANK               COM              335894101      123    89803          SOLE                        0        0    89803
ABBOTT LABS                    COM              002824100      259     5245          SOLE                       45        0     5200
ADVANTA CORP                   CL B             007942204       18    32600          SOLE                        0        0    32600
AES CORP                       COM              00130H105     3551   239636          SOLE                   154822        0    84814
AFLAC INC                      COM              001055102     1392    32565          SOLE                    22300        0    10265
ALCATEL-LUCENT                 SPONSORED ADR    013904305      101    22507          SOLE                      507        0    22000
ALCOA INC                      COM              013817101     2661   202799          SOLE                   138940        0    63859
APPLE INC                      COM              037833100      305     1644          SOLE                      675        0      969
APPLIED MATLS INC              COM              038222105     2925   218531          SOLE                   147707        0    70824
ARBOR RLTY TR INC              COM              038923108       57    20000          SOLE                        0        0    20000
ARLINGTON ASSET INVT CORP      COM              041356106       10    21000          SOLE                        0        0    21000
ASHFORD HOSPITALITY TR INC     COM SHS          044103109      397   114650          SOLE                    81440        0    33210
BANCO SANTANDER SA             ADR              05964H105     2223   137643          SOLE                    96469        0    41174
BELO CORP                      COM SER A        080555105       54    10000          SOLE                        0        0    10000
BRONCO DRILLING CO INC         COM              112211107      101    15400          SOLE                        0        0    15400
CADENCE DESIGN SYSTEM INC      COM              127387108      101    13800          SOLE                        0        0    13800
CAMPBELL SOUP CO               COM              134429109     2081    63800          SOLE                    44277        0    19523
CEDAR SHOPPING CTRS INC        COM NEW          150602209      456    70700          SOLE                    48090        0    22610
CELGENE CORP                   COM              151020104     1452    25975          SOLE                    16550        0     9425
CHINA BAK BATTERY INC          COM              16936Y100       99    20000          SOLE                        0        0    20000
CLAYMORE ETF TRUST 2           BEACON GLB TIMBR 18383Q879      228    13245          SOLE                     9435        0     3810
COGDELL SPENCER INC            COM              19238U107      174    36285          SOLE                    26100        0    10185
COGNIZANT TECHNOLOGY SOLUTIO   CL A             192446102     2317    59921          SOLE                    41862        0    18059
CORNING INC                    COM              219350105     2984   194896          SOLE                   136168        0    58728
DELTA AIR LINES INC DEL        COM NEW          247361702      113    12600          SOLE                        0        0    12600
DU PONT E I DE NEMOURS & CO    COM              263534109     2604    81007          SOLE                    55278        0    25729
EL PASO CORP                   COM              28336L109     2873   278439          SOLE                   189517        0    88922
ENTEGRIS INC                   COM              29362U104       99    20000          SOLE                        0        0    20000
FERRO CORP                     COM              315405100      106    11900          SOLE                        0        0    11900
FIRST INDUSTRIAL REALTY TRUS   COM              32054K103      159    30200          SOLE                    20715        0     9485
FLUOR CORP NEW                 COM              343412102     3871    76125          SOLE                    51409        0    24716
FPL GROUP INC                  COM              302571104     2137    38694          SOLE                    26792        0    11902
GENERAL ELECTRIC CO            COM              369604103     2400   146147          SOLE                   103263        0    42884
GLOBAL PMTS INC                COM              37940X102     1705    36520          SOLE                    25680        0    10840
GUARANTY BANCORP DEL           COM              40075T102       81    55000          SOLE                        0        0    55000
HOSPITALITY PPTYS TR           COM SH BEN INT   44106M102      597    29284          SOLE                    20063        0     9221
HRPT PPTYS TR                  COM SH BEN INT   40426W101      968   128785          SOLE                    87631        0    41154
INTEL CORP                     COM              458140100     3610   184459          SOLE                   125371        0    59088
INTERNATIONAL BUSINESS MACHS   COM              459200101     1814    15170          SOLE                    10316        0     4854
INTERPUBLIC GROUP COS INC      COM              460690100       97    12900          SOLE                        0        0    12900
ISHARES TR                     DJ MED DEVICES   464288810      244     4852          SOLE                     3642        0     1210
ISHARES TR                     HIGH YLD CORP    464288513     1334    15450          SOLE                    11360        0     4090
ISHARES TR                     US PFD STK IDX   464288687     1549    42705          SOLE                    30130        0    12575
ISHARES TR                     DJ HOME CONSTN   464288752      181    14725          SOLE                    10890        0     3835
ISHARES TR                     DJ HEALTH CARE   464288828      236     5616          SOLE                     4086        0     1530
ISHARES TR                     DJ BROKER-DEAL   464288794      234     7940          SOLE                     6500        0     1440
ISHARES TR                     S&P CAL AMTFR MN 464288356      980     9055          SOLE                     6485        0     2570
ISHARES TR INDEX               IBOXX INV CPBD   464287242     5856    54889          SOLE                    43028        0    11861
ISHARES TR INDEX               DJ US BAS MATL   464287838      209     3805          SOLE                     2815        0      990
ISHARES TR INDEX               TRANSP AVE IDX   464287192      217     3160          SOLE                     2310        0      850
ISHARES TR INDEX               S&P GBL FIN      464287333      254     5310          SOLE                     4035        0     1275
ISHARES TR INDEX               S&P NA SOFTWR    464287515      217     4993          SOLE                     3868        0     1125
ISHARES TR INDEX               S&P GBL HLTHCR   464287325      262     5412          SOLE                     4052        0     1360
ISHARES TR INDEX               S&P NA MULTIMD   464287531      209     7740          SOLE                     5680        0     2060
JOHNSON & JOHNSON              COM              478160104     2308    37908          SOLE                    26407        0    11501
JPMORGAN CHASE & CO            COM              46625H100      986    22511          SOLE                      713        0    21798
LIBERTY MEDIA CORP NEW         ENT COM SER A    53071M500     1610    51758          SOLE                    37044        0    14714
LIBERTY PPTY TR                SH BEN INT       531172104      646    19850          SOLE                    14650        0     5200
MACK CALI RLTY CORP            COM              554489104      892    27595          SOLE                    19440        0     8155
MARKET VECTORS ETF TR          AGRIBUS ETF      57060U605      213     5515          SOLE                     4045        0     1470
MARKET VECTORS ETF TR          MV STEEL INDEX   57060U308      233     4420          SOLE                     3310        0     1110
MCG CAPITAL CORP               COM              58047P107       84    20000          SOLE                        0        0    20000
METLIFE INC                    COM              59156R108     2199    57750          SOLE                    37820        0    19930
MOBILE MINI INC                COM              60740F105      521    30000          SOLE                        0        0    30000
NEWELL RUBBERMAID INC          COM              651229106     2091   133268          SOLE                    92175        0    41093
NEXTWAVE WIRELESS INC          COM              65337Y102       22    25000          SOLE                        0        0    25000
NOVARTIS A G                   SPONSORED ADR    66987V109     1601    31770          SOLE                    20730        0    11040
ORACLE CORP                    COM              68389X105     2118   101623          SOLE                    70481        0    31142
PETROQUEST ENERGY INC          COM              716748108      104    16000          SOLE                        0        0    16000
POPULAR INC                    COM              733174106      106    37500          SOLE                        0        0    37500
POWERSHARES ETF TRUST          WATER RESOURCE   73935X575      257    15392          SOLE                    11752        0     3640
POWERSHARES ETF TRUST          PRVT EQTY PORT   73935X195      255    27140          SOLE                    21620        0     5520
PROCTER & GAMBLE CO            COM              742718109     2134    36845          SOLE                    24620        0    12225
PROLOGIS                       SH BEN INT       743410102      183    15330          SOLE                    11000        0     4330
PS BUSINESS PKS INC CALIF      COM              69360J107     2205    42967          SOLE                        0        0    42967
PUBLIC STORAGE                 COM              74460D109     6922    92000          SOLE                     2340        0    89660
SELECT SECTOR SPDR TR          SBI CONS STPLS   81369Y308      447    17540          SOLE                    11750        0     5790
SOUTHWEST AIRLS CO             COM              844741108     2326   242315          SOLE                   174127        0    68188
SPDR INDEX SHS FDS             DJ INTL RL ETF   78463X863      248     7015          SOLE                     5270        0     1745
SPDR SERIES TRUST              S&P BIOTECH      78464A870      427     7960          SOLE                     5480        0     2480
SPDR SERIES TRUST              S&P SEMICNDCTR   78464A862      456    11070          SOLE                     7650        0     3420
SPDR SERIES TRUST              SPDR KBW INS ETF 78464A789      284     7870          SOLE                     6240        0     1630
STARBUCKS CORP                 COM              855244109     3269   158326          SOLE                   108877        0    49449
STARWOOD HOTELS&RESORTS WRLD   COM              85590A401     1888    57175          SOLE                    38525        0    18650
TALBOTS INC                    COM              874161102       96    10400          SOLE                        0        0    10400
TERRESTAR CORP                 COM              881451108       94    41000          SOLE                        0        0    41000
UAL CORP                       COM NEW          902549807      100    10800          SOLE                        0        0    10800
UDR INC                        COM              902653104      170    10823          SOLE                        0        0    10823
UNISYS CORP                    COM              909214108       93    35000          SOLE                        0        0    35000
UNITED PARCEL SERVICE INC      CL B             911312106     2789    49384          SOLE                    34308        0    15076
VALE S A                       ADR              91912E105     1507    65143          SOLE                    42550        0    22593
VANGUARD WORLD FDS             UTILITIES ETF    92204A876      339     5502          SOLE                     4167        0     1335
WEYERHAEUSER CO                COM              962166104      367    10020          SOLE                     7050        0     2970
XEROX CORP                     COM              984121103       97    12500          SOLE                        0        0    12500
</TABLE>